Output ae8073596ae8a600b7823050d988f26a57c435c158eb045def9bd89ac746e1f6:1

value
3045150
script pubkey
OP_0 OP_PUSHBYTES_20 c39e1fdc47e22bf77d81ba26b68f3af13726f8f8
address
ltc1qcw0plhz8ug4lwlvphgntdre67ymjd78cfw6a4c
transaction
ae8073596ae8a600b7823050d988f26a57c435c158eb045def9bd89ac746e1f6
spent
true